Monday 19th July marked Step 4 of the government roadmap. We can now gather in large groups and there are no restrictions on group size for indoor gatherings, notably inside seating in cafes. But we are told to "act carefully and remain cautious". With high and rising levels of infection we will err on the side of caution.We are going to continue with a policy of mostly booked rides because our leaders prefer leading smaller size groups. We are recommending that leaders limit their group to a size of 6 to 12 riders with an absolute maximum group size of 15. The number is a balance between having enough people for a sociable mix while being small enough to ride safely together. It also helps to limit the numbers that arrive together at the cafe stops to avoid long queues.
So we continue to ask you to contact the leader in advance to book a place on any ride that states "Booking essential". Booking opens 10 days in advance and we've provided a new "book a place" button to make this easier. We may also offer a few rides where you do not need to book and can simply turn up on the day. These will be clearly marked as "Booking not required".
